A Great Transitional Piece That Also Entertains

MA Thakor's book is not only entertaining, but a great self-help book on coping with transitions. The step-by-step approach is something that anyone and everyone can do ... when faced with change or the knowledge that change is probably needed. I am on "the other side of 40", and found it enlightening in terms of awareness about a "path not chosen". The engaging dialogue keeps the reader interested, as does what appears to be complete honesty. The author does not preach, but takes the reader on an introspective journey. I have ordered other copies for my friends. I believe the book really transcends age-specific issues...I thoroughly enjoyed it!

Fun and informative

I found The Other Side of Thirty to be a fun, quick read, but also very thought provoking. I enjoyed following Ani's adventures in dating, but also found her thoughts and advice on serious subjects to be meaningful and helpful, even for a 30+ married gal! I really liked the fact that the author draws from a wide variety of sources, from poets to authors to celebrities, to form her unique perspective on topics ranging from self-confidence to personal finance. I think any woman, married or not, would enjoy her frank discussion of issues all women face throughout their lives.
